First, you need to calculate the area of the rectangle in the figure. The formula to calculating the area of a rectangle is base times height. The height of the rectangle is 7 in. and the base or the bottom of the rectangle is 5 in. 7 times 5 is 35 in. squared. Then calculate the area of the triangle. The formula for determining the area of a triangle is the base of the triangle times the height divided by two. The base of the triangle is 5 in. and the height is 3 in. Multiplied together, the answer is 15 and lastly divide it by 2 which will give you 7.5 . Then, you need to calculate the area of the semi-circle. To calculate that, you need to know the formula. The formula for the semi circle is the pie symbol r and two over r divided by 2. Once you have your answer, add up all your answers and you will have your real answer.
